Boss Enzo Maresca has left the door open for suitors to make their move for Leicester City defender Harry Souttar. But it appears that the path to Rangers has hit a road block with Michael Beale anticipating a quiet end to the window at Ibrox.
Maresca took over the Foxes following their relegation to the English Championship and the Italian immediately bombed centre-back Souttar out of the first-team picture - with the Australia international yet to make a matchday squad in the English second tier this term.
Souttar only made the move to the King Power Stadium for £15million in January but Maresca appears keen to clear out the fringes stars to slim down his squad.
Victor Kristiansen found himself in a similar position to the Socceroo after only penning a deal in the last transfer window - and has been shipped out on loan to Bologna.
